Hai Phong

Vietnamese:  Hải Phòng

Area:  1,507.57 km²

Population: 1,884,685

Hai Phong is the third most populous city in Vietnam

History:

Hai Phong was originally founded by Lê Chân, the female general of a Vietnamese revolution against the Chinese led by the Trưng Sisters (Hai Bà Trưng) in the year 43 AD.
It has existed as a significant port city for at least several centuries, and was one of Vietnam's principal trading centers. When Vietnam was invaded by the French, the city became France's main naval base in Indochina.

After World War II, when Vietnam attempted to regain its independence, Hai Phong was the site of the first military action undertaken by the French.
While it was claimed that the French heavy cruiser Suffren bombarded the city, only 3 avisos participated in the operation that contributed to the start of the First Indochina War
Later, in the Vietnam War, Hai Phong was subjected to heavy bombing by US Navy and Air Force strike aircraft because it was North Vietnam's only major port. After the war, the city recovered and became a significant industrial center.
The city was home to a large Chinese Vietnamese community, the majority of which have been expelled before and during the 1979 Sino-Vietnamese War.
Today, known as a port city, it serves the entire northern region of Vietnam and has managed to attract large foreign direct investment that fueled economic rates of growth exceeding 12% per annum over the last decade.
